23. The Ghost and the Darkness (1996)

Storyline: In 1896, a construction engineer from the British Army, J.H. Patterson is sent to build a railway bridge across Uganda’s Tsavo River for the British East African Railway. Soon after he arrives, workers begin to disappear at night from their tents – never to be seen alive again. The engineer soon discovers that a pair of man-eating lions are stalking around the bridge and campsites, killing the workmen for food.
True Event: The film is based upon The Man-Eaters of Tsavo by Lieutenant Colonel John Henry Patterson, the man who actually killed both real lions.

26. The Mothman Prophecies (2002)

Storyline: Reporter John Klein gets lost while driving and ends up in Point Pleasant, West Virginia, where he encounters the so-called Mothman, a winged creature whose appearance seems to foretell disastrous events — notably, the collapse of a bridge over the Ohio River leading to Point Pleasant.
True Event: Reports of sightings of a large, unidentified winged creature — dubbed the Mothman — occurred in Point Pleasant, West Virginia for 13 months between 1966 and 1967. Also, on December 15, 1967, the Silver Bridge collapsed, killing 46 people. Maybe loch ness monster theory will come up as another horror movie to rock the block.
27. Dahmer (2002)

Storyline: Based on the true crime story of serial killer Jeffrey Dahmer, this movie tells the emotionally riveting story of a man who turned his darkest fantasies into a horrifying reality.
True Event: Jeffrey Lionel Dahmer was an American serial killer and sex offender. Dahmer murdered 17 men and boys between 1978 and 1991, with the majority of the murders occurring between 1987 and 1991. His crimes involved rape, dismemberment, necrophilia and cannibalism.
28. Open Water (2003)

Storyline: This movie is similar to “Jaw” trip, this movie was about the scare, the fright of being stranded alone. Alone in the ocean, surrounded by sharks. Two couples encounter in such situation, and the scare rendered it another scary movie of the decade.
True Event: In January 1998, married couple Tom and Eileen Lonergan disappeared off Australia’s Great Barrier Reef after a diving company accidentally left them behind in the water. It took two days for the crew to realize that they left the couple behind. A search was conducted, but their bodies were never found. Belongings discovered weeks later showed no signs of the violent shark attack, though the film includes some.

30. The Exorcism of Emily Rose (2005)

Storyline: A priest is on trial for the death of a young woman named Emily Rose, upon whom he had performed an exorcism. Through flashbacks, we see the tribulations that she suffered while possessed. Another exorcism conquest and another variety of supernatural conflict.
True Event: The film was inspired by Anneliese Michel, a 16-year-old German girl who in 1968 began displaying symptoms of demonic possession. She suffered paralysis, self-abuse, starvation and demonic visions for years until 1975. When two priests performed exorcisms of what was believed to be several demons over ten months.
31. Wolf Creek (2005)

Storyline: This is a horror tale of two female British tourists and an Australian man venture into the Australian Outback to camp in Wolf Creek National Park. When their car breaks down, they’re rescued by a tow truck driver who ends up holding them captive and torturing them.
True Event:The inspiration behind this movie horror includes Bradley John Murdoch, who killed a British tourist and tried to abduct another in July 2001 and Ivan Milat, who picked up hitchhikers and took them into the woods to torture and kill them during the ’90s. They were both later captured and sentenced to life in prison.

36. Primeval (2007)

Storyline: An American news crew travels to Burundi to chronicle the capture of a man-eating crocodile, which ends up being 30 feet long and responsible for over 300 deaths.
True Event: The story is based on Gustave, a 20-foot-long crocodile living in Burundi. It is said to be the largest crocodile on record on the African continent. It is rumored to have killed 300 people. High-profile attempts to capture Gustave have failed, and the creature, believed to be over 65 years old still lives in the Ruzizi River area of Burundi, according to them.
